Most people who get catfished aren't fooled by an AI photo — they're fooled by a real photo stolen from someone else's real profile, paired with a well-rehearsed scam script. That's the gap CatchFish is built for: it flags stolen/reused photos, known romance-scam language patterns, and bot-like behavior, alongside AI-generation detection as one signal among several.
